U.S. patent number D910,105 [Application Number D/717,137] was granted by the patent office on 2021-02-09 for children's gaming camera.
The grantee listed for this patent is Shenzhen city Aobaisen Electronic Technology Co., Ltd.. Invention is credited to Shaomin Lin.

Description
FIG. 1 is a front perspective view of a children's gaming camera
showing my new design;
FIG. 2 is a back perspective view thereof;
FIG. 3 is a front view thereof;
FIG. 4 is a back view thereof;
FIG. 5 is a left side view thereof;
FIG. 6 is a right side view thereof;
FIG. 7 is a top view thereof;
FIG. 8 is a bottom view thereof; and,
FIG. 9 is an enlarged view of the encircled portion shown in FIG.
2.
The broken lines shown in the drawings depict portions of the
children's gaming camera in which the design is embodied that form
no part of the claimed design.
The dot-dash broken lines encircling an enlargement portion of the
design forms no part of the claimed design.
